Alecia K.M. Cameron, 23, of Indianapolis, formerly of Muncie, passed away unexpectedly on Sunday, September 19, 2021, at IU Health Methodist Hospital.
Alecia was born on September 9, 1998, in Muncie. Alecia was raised by her grandparents and aunt. She was a 2017 graduate of Muncie Central High School. Alecia worked in hospitality and enjoyed spending time with friends.
Alecia is survived by an aunt, Michelle Thomas; sister, Arya Thomas; brother, Cory Wooten; grandparents, Lennie and Tamara Thomas; fiancé, Erick Chavez; her biological mother, Aimee Cameron; and father, Wayne Anderson.
Alecia was preceded in death by her grandmother, Imogene Thomas.
Friends and family may gather to share and remember from 12:00 until 1:00 pm Tuesday, followed by a 1:00 pm funeral service at Gant Funeral Homes – Yorktown Chapel, 2215 S. Broadway St. in Yorktown. Friends and family may also gather from 10:00 am until 12:00 pm Wednesday, followed by a 12:00 pm Catholic Mass at St. Anthony’s Church, 377 N. Warman Ave. in Indianapolis. Burial will be in Floral Park Cemetery with a private graveside service.
